Product Description

More Information
Botanical Name Hibiscus syriacus
Seeds Per Pack 30
Life Cycle Perennial
Min. Time to Germinate 30 Days
Max. Time to Germinate 2 Months
Depth to Sow Seeds 1/16 in.
When to Sow Indoors 4-6 weeks before last spring frost
Growing Height 4-6 ft. (1.2-1.8 m)
Plant Spacing 4-6 ft. (1.2-1.8 m)
Hardiness USDA Zone 5a: to -15F, USDA Zone 5b: to -10F, USDA Zone 6a: to -5F, USDA Zone 6b: to 0F, USDA Zone 7a: to 5F, USDA Zone 7b: to 10F, USDA Zone 8a: to 15F, USDA Zone 8b: to 20F, USDA Zone 9a: to 25F, USDA Zone 9b: to 30F, USDA Zone 10a: to 35F, USDA Zone 10b: to 40F, USDA Zone 11a: to 45F
Sun Exposure Full Sun
Danger N/A
Bloom Color Purple, Red, Scarlet (Dark Red), White/Near White
Bloom Time Late Summer/Early Fall
Foliage Deciduous
Other Details Average Water Needs; Water regularly; do not overwater, This plant is attractive to bees, butterflies and/or birds
Soil pH Requirements 5.6 to 6.0 (acidic), 6.1 to 6.5 (mildly acidic), 6.6 to 7.5 (neutral)
Propagation Methods From seed; direct sow after last frost, From seed; direct sow outdoors in fall, From seed; sow indoors before last frost
Seed Collecting Allow pods to dry on plant; break open to collect seeds
This hardy shrub adds color to the landscape from late summer to fall when few other shrubs are in bloom. The purple and white flowers attract birds, butterflies and other useful pollinators.
